Videos and other useful Web 2.0 tools

Videos are the combination of audio and image. We usually record videos of many different events. But, what is interesting, is the amount of time we spend watching videos. We usually watch many videos that show different ideas. We watch videos of our favorite songs but also we watch videos of funny people or situations.
Nowadays we can create videos mixing some pictures and music. So we also watch videos we create and the ones our friends and family creates. That is very useful for teaching. We as EFL teachers, can make videos to show some content in a very atractive and engaging way.
 There are many Web 2.0 tools that are useful for EFL teaching, you can upload videos in YouTube so that you students can watch them. You can also find some good videos for EFL teaching that you can share with your students.

There are some other useful Web 2.0 tools such as Flickr for sharing pictures, SlideShare for sharing documents (text documents and presentations) and Blogger for creating blogs for your classes and keeping updated.

Wikis


A wiki is a page in which the content can be edited by different people, the collaborators of the wiki. To have a wiki may be very useful for groups who want constant contact or agreements for their activities. Wikis are also useful for people to share information about a specific content they are keen to.  The most famous wiki is Wikipedia, they have the largest number of collaborators http://en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Wikipedia

Besides, Wikis are being used actively in the classroom. They have proved to be an excellent tool in the different levels of education. Specially in Teaching English as a Foreign Language, Wikis are a very useful tool for both sharing content with colleagues and develop content (a unit) with your classroom group.
